Output b26aa0ed83e4b5e6effc9451bb28803358eca873e3646704d0beef328a163282:12

value
43940439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f86c659a349c569391e6f4b9af4361a31ccbc43 OP_EQUAL
address
MCETSmFrwqY7Bp3FwUKLab1G7Uwh7ipJaW
transaction
b26aa0ed83e4b5e6effc9451bb28803358eca873e3646704d0beef328a163282
spent
true